G9304 — Operative report identifies the prosthetic implant specifications including the prosthetic implant manufacturer, the brand name of the prosthetic implant and the size of each prosthetic implant
G9304 is a HCPCS Level II code for operative report identifies the prosthetic implant specifications including the prosthetic implant manufacturer, the brand name of the prosthetic implant and the size of each prosthetic implant. It belongs to the Procedures and Professional Services (Temporary) section. It was terminated on December 31, 2020 and is not valid on new claims.
This code has been terminated
CMS terminated G9304 on December 31, 2020. It stays in the file as history — a claim you are auditing from before that date may legitimately carry it — but it must not appear on a new claim. The adjacent codes below are the usual place to look for its replacement.
Medicare coverage: Carrier judgment
Coverage is decided by your Medicare contractor, not by national policy. Whether this is paid depends on the LCD for your jurisdiction and on what the documentation supports.
From the coverage field of the CMS Alpha-Numeric HCPCS File, release 2026Q3-Jul. This states Medicare’s position on the code, not on your particular claim.
